Comments (14)Hi Satya, Guessing the work is almost complete, and you cannot make any changes to the architectural plans. In that case, a good design will save you from many challenges. For example in the dining room, which is your main area of concern, place a smaller 6 seater with two seats at the end of the table , or use materials like glass top with a slim wooden base and use light chairs . A neutral light colour will enhance the lighting and make the room visually larger, specially since you have a large window. Also think of using bench seating on the side which is narrower . If the structure is not complete, think of pushing out the bay window to the outer wall and enhancing the space inside for a larger dining room . Comments (3)Hello , Since you have a beige marble flooring, you can opt for a colour scheme that adds a pop of colour to your space. For example, the green and grey colour scheme or the green and taupe colour scheme will look good on a beige flooring, there is also the neutral earth tone colour scheme which has the combination of wine and taupe colour and lastly there is the earth tone colour scheme which consist of golden wheat/ burnt orange colour, These would add a pop of colour to your space and make it look chic...See MorePlease suggest the perfect colour for my house
